In the world of trucking and transportation, truck bearings play a crucial role in ensuring the safe and efficient operation of heavy-duty vehicles. These bearings are responsible for supporting the weight of the truck, reducing friction between moving components, and enabling smooth rolling motion. By understanding the importance, functionality, and maintenance of truck bearings, fleet managers and vehicle owners can maximize the performance and longevity of their trucks.
Truck bearings account for approximately 80% of all bearing failures in commercial vehicles. These bearings operate under extreme loads, high temperatures, and harsh conditions, making them susceptible to premature wear and failure. Therefore, selecting the right bearings and ensuring proper maintenance is critical for minimizing downtime, reducing maintenance costs, and improving overall vehicle safety.
Truck bearings typically consist of inner and outer races, rolling elements (usually balls or rollers), and a cage that separates and guides the rolling elements. When a load is applied to the bearing, the rolling elements transmit the load between the races, minimizing friction and allowing for smooth rotation.

Bearing Type | Applications |
---|---|
Tapered roller bearings | Wheel hubs, differentials |
Cylindrical roller bearings | Axles, transmissions |
Spherical roller bearings | Suspensions, steering systems |
Thrust ball bearings | Clutch release mechanisms, differentials |
Failure Mode | Causes | Symptoms |
---|---|---|
Wear | Overloading, lack of lubrication, contamination | Noise, vibration, overheating |
Fatigue | Excessive loads, impact forces, misalignment | Premature failure, cracking |
Corrosion | Exposure to moisture, improper lubrication | Rust, pitting, surface damage |
Seizure | Lack of lubrication, overheating, contamination | Sudden bearing failure, loud noises |
Maintenance Task | Interval |
---|---|
Inspection | Every 5,000 miles or monthly |
Lubrication | Every 10,000 miles or quarterly |
Adjustment | As needed, based on inspections |
Replacement | When bearings show signs of wear or damage |
1. How often should I inspect truck bearings?
Every 5,000 miles or monthly.
2. What is the proper lubrication interval for truck bearings?
Every 10,000 miles or quarterly.
3. What are the signs of a failing truck bearing?
Noise, vibration, overheating, and premature failure.
4. What is the most common cause of truck bearing failure?
Overloading and lack of lubrication.
5. Why is proper truck bearing maintenance important?
To ensure safe and efficient vehicle operation, reduce maintenance costs, and extend equipment life.
6. What are the benefits of properly maintained truck bearings?
Enhanced vehicle performance, increased safety, extended equipment life, and reduced downtime.
